As Donna and Frank have mentioned - it depends on where your hotel is located. The "cheapest" methods, in order are probably the Cotral Bus, the Terravision Bus Service, the SITBus Shuttle, the The FR1 Metropolitan train, the Leonardo Express , "shared" shuttle services, taxis to city center, and private shuttle or limo services.

For a summary of options to the city, you might read Transportation Options From (FCO) to Rome. Your hotel location will ultimately determine which options works best for you... Adding to the mix is combining the metro, bus, or tram options AFTER you get into town from the airport!

@Lori -
It's too far to walk from Termini with luggage, the first time in Rome, late at night. I don't think you'll even be at Termini until 11:30 PM or so. While it will cost €50, consider Rome Cabs for this airport to hotel segment so late at night. It's not that Rome is unsafe, but you will be A) tired, B) jetlagged, C) geographically disoriented. You could spend the €28 euros on the Leonardo Express, then get hit for €14-25 euros for a cab from Termini to the hotel. Rome Cabs is a flat rate, dependable and professional. You can make your reservation online before you leave the US.
